A French drain installation involves placing a trench filled with gravel and a perforated pipe designed to redirect excess water away from a property’s foundation or problematic areas. The process typically includes excavating a trench along the targeted zone, lining it with a permeable fabric to prevent soil intrusion, and installing the drainage pipe to facilitate water flow. Once the pipe is in place, the trench is backfilled with gravel, allowing water to seep into the system and be directed to a suitable drainage point, such as a storm drain or dry well. This method effectively manages water runoff and helps protect the structural integrity of a home or landscape.

French drains are commonly used to solve issues related to standing water, basement flooding, and overly wet yards. When excess water accumulates around a property’s foundation, it can lead to basement leaks, mold growth, and even structural damage over time. A French drain helps alleviate these problems by providing a clear pathway for water to escape, reducing pressure against the foundation. Additionally, properties with poor drainage, soggy lawns, or areas prone to erosion often benefit from this type of installation, as it promotes proper water flow and prevents water from pooling in unwanted spots.

The overview below groups typical French Drain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lincolnton,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or French drain repairs or installations in Lincolnton, NC often range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ope and site conditions.

Standard Installations - For standard French drain installations, local contractors usually charge between $1,200 and $3,000. Most projects in this category tend to land in the lower to mid part of this range, with fewer reaching higher costs.

Full System Replacement - Complete replacement of an existing French drain system can cost between $3,500 and $5,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ects or those requiring extensive excavation may push costs into higher tiers.

Custom or Complex Projects - Custom or highly complex French drain systems, especially those involving significant grading or multiple zones, can exceed $5,000. These projects are less common but are handled by experienced local service providers for larger properties or challenging sites.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a French drain and how does it work? A French drain is a trench filled with gravel and a perforated pipe that redirects water away from a property’s foundation, helping to prevent water buildup and flooding.

Where are French drains typically installed? They are commonly installed along foundations, in yards to manage surface water, or in areas prone to standing water to improve drainage.

What are the benefits of installing a French drain? French drains help reduce water pooling, protect landscaping, prevent foundation damage, and improve overall yard drainage.
